1. Harris Reed

A visionary designer known for fluid and extravagant designs, Harris Reed challenges the traditional binaries of fashion. Harris’s work speaks volumes about identity and freedom, celebrating a world of infinite possibilities.

2. Alok Vaid-Menon

An advocate for gender non-conformity, Alok is changing norms with their vibrant and eclectic style. They use fashion as a medium for activism, helping to dismantle stereotypes and encourage self-expression.

3. Hunter Schafer

Model, actress, and artist, Hunter has captivated audiences with her ethereal style and creative vision. Her approach to fashion is as versatile as it is daring, making her a staple in today's avant-garde scene.

4. Gogo Graham

Gogo Graham is renowned for her couture pieces that center trans identity. Her designs challenge conventional beauty standards and provide empowering narratives, proving clothes can indeed communicate deeper truths.

5. Richie Shazam

Combining photography with personal style, Richie Shazam offers a dynamic presence in both digital and physical realms. Their work diversifies the fashion narrative, bringing in elements of wonder and rebellion.

6. Rihanna

Rihanna's Savage X Fenty line is not just about lingerie; it’s a call to action for inclusivity and body positivity. Her influence transcends genres, creating ripples of change in the way fashion brands approach diversity.

7. Indya Moore

Actress and model Indya Moore is a force of nature both on and off the screen. They advocate for trans rights while breaking barriers in high fashion, embedding their activism into every public appearance.

8. Telfar Clemens

The creator behind the iconic Telfar bag, Clemens revolutionizes accessibility in fashion. His "Not for you, for everyone" ethos champions a more inclusive world, making luxury fashion available to all.

9. Casey Cadwallader

As the artistic director of Mugler, Cadwallader continually pushes boundaries with futuristic designs. His work reimagines classic silhouettes for a modern audience, blending history with forward-thinking creativity.

10. Billy Porter

With groundbreaking red carpet appearances, Billy Porter challenges traditional menswear conventions, showcasing fashion as a form of defiance and strength.
